2010 IOWA SPEEDWAY TRAFFIC INFORMATION |
|
Newton, IOWA --- Law enforcement and Speedway officials are preparing for the next big race of the 2010 season at the Iowa Speedway in Newton and are asking Iowans and visiting race fans to do the same! This weekend the Speedway will host the last of the nine major events on the schedule. Attendance numbers vary, but organizers anticipate 42,000 – 50,000 fans on race days this July 30-31, 2010. The Iowa State Patrol, Iowa Department of Transportation, Newton Police Department, Jasper County Sheriff’s Office and Iowa Speedway Officials are working in conjunction with a private traffic control company to erect signs and cones which will clearly mark travel routes for fans attending the race. Officers will be working intersections along the route to ensure traffic moves in a safe and efficient manner. Motorists traveling to and from the speedway are reminded to expect slow traffic and possible delays, obey all traffic laws, pay attention to flashing lights and signs, and always follow officers’ directions. Motorists should avoid stopping on the traveled portion to ask questions unless it is an emergency. The key to safe and efficient traffic flow, with minimal delays will be a cooperative effort between the motoring public, law enforcement and speedway staff. With a traffic increase of this magnitude some delays are possible near the Speedway. Highways most likely to be affected are Interstate 80 near Newton at the 164 and 168 mile-markers and U.S. 14 south of Newton. Officials expect traffic to be heaviest approximately two hours before and after each race. East and west bound exit ramps at the 168 interchange may be closed after the race. This possible closure will be determined by officials on race day, but is anticipated for the June 20th, July 11th and July 31st races.
